About Xinxin Deng

Xinxin Deng is a scholar working on Cancer Research, Immunology, Oncology, Pharmacology and Pharmacology, having authored 36 papers that have together received 504 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Atherosclerosis and Cardiovascular Diseases (4 papers), Phytochemistry and Bioactive Compounds (3 papers), Cancer, Lipids, and Metabolism (3 papers), RNA modifications and cancer (3 papers), Cytokine Signaling Pathways and Interactions (3 papers), Ferroptosis and cancer prognosis (2 papers), Pancreatic and Hepatic Oncology Research (2 papers) and Adipokines, Inflammation, and Metabolic Diseases (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cancer Research (93 citations), Oncology (110 citations), Pharmacology (53 citations), Immunology (66 citations) and Pharmacology (27 citations). Xinxin Deng has collaborated with scholars based in China, Ethiopia and United States. Frequent co-authors include Changcai Bai, Ruizhou Wang, Huifeng Hao, Lu Han, Yanna Jiao, Xinyu Wen, Shuyan Han, Feng Gu, Xingwang Jia and Rongrong Zhou.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Ethnopharmacology, Phytomedicine, Vehicular Communications, Forests and International Journal of Biological Macromolecules.
